Techniques of Sedation Dentistry



Checking out the numerous methods of sedation dentistry can substantially improve your dental experience. You'll discover that various techniques satisfy your unique demands and comfort degrees.

One usual strategy is minimal sedation, where you're conscious yet relaxed, typically achieved with nitrous oxide, likewise called laughing gas. This technique permits you to stay tranquil during procedures while still looking out enough to react to your dental practitioner.

Moderate sedation, on the other hand, might entail dental sedatives, making you sluggish but not fully unconscious. This alternative can be optimal for longer procedures or if you're particularly distressed.

For those requiring deeper sedation, intravenous (IV) sedation is offered. It provides sedatives directly right into your blood stream, permitting a much more profound state of relaxation.



General anesthesia is the most intensive option, rendering you entirely subconscious throughout the treatment. This strategy is generally scheduled for considerable surgical treatments or for clients with severe stress and anxiety.

What to Anticipate During Therapy



When you arrive for your sedation dental care appointment, the procedure will start with a complete appointment to discuss your case history and any type of concerns you may have. This action makes certain that the sedation approach chosen is safe and reliable for you.

Your dental practitioner will certainly describe the procedure and address any kind of questions to aid you really feel comfy.

Next off, you'll obtain the sedation, which could be nitrous oxide, oral sedatives, or IV sedation, depending on your demands. You'll feel kicked back and secure, permitting your dentist to execute the required treatments without discomfort.

During the procedure, you may really feel drowsy or even fall asleep, but you'll still be closely kept an eye on by the oral group. invisalign without insurance 'll ensure your essential indicators stay secure throughout the treatment.

When the treatment is full, you'll be taken to a recuperation area where you can relax up until the sedation wears away.
